Anti-Reflective Coatings

Single Layer MgF2 Anti-Reflective Coatings (SAR)
Magnesium fluoride(MgF2) is probably the most widely used thin film material for optical coatings. Its performance is not outstanding but represents a significant improvement over an uncoated surface. It is the most commonly used, low-cost anti-reflection coating, and widely used in Lens & Prism, Input & output surface.

¡°V¡± Type Multiplayer Anti-Reflective Coatings (VAR)
It can reach the lowest reflectivity at a center wavelength, and is widely used in single laser wavelength or multiple, closely spaced wavelength system.

Broadband Multiplayer Anti-Reflective Coatings (BBAR)
It is ideal for a wide range of multi-wavelength laser and white light application. Excellent performance over a broad range of spectrum. Coating performance is sensitive to angle of incidence.

Specifications
Part No.: SAR
Single Layer MgF2 Anti-Reflective Coating
0¡ã: R<1.5% @540nm
0¡ã: R<2.0% @400~700nm, Ravg<1.75% @400~700nm
Part No.: VAR
¡°V¡± Type Multiplayer Anti-Reflective Coating
0¡ã: R<0.2% at center wavelength
45¡ã: R<0.5% at center wavelength
Part No.: BBAR
Broadband Multiplayer Anti-Reflective Coating
0¡ã: R<0.5% @450~650nm
0¡ã: R<1.0% @420~700nm
45¡ã: R<1.0% @ 450~650nm
